How to open multiple documents from "recently opened" list

Explorer ,
Apr 24, 2020 Apr 24, 2020

"Subject" title says it all.  I want to open several documents at once from the "recently opened" list.  Specifically, a group of images that will make up a stitch.  When I click on any of the images, it opens immediately.  I don't want that.  I want to pre-select a group using "alt click" and THEN open them all at once.

 

Am I asking too much?

You could most likely script a Dialog th would allow you to select more than one file to open from open recent.  You can not do that in Adobe PS UI.
